Erdogan cancels visit to Israel: “Hamas is not a terrorist organization, but a group of liberators”

The Turkish president attacked Israel and Netanyahu, saying: "The West may owe you a lot, but Turkey owes you nothing, the Israeli president abused our goodwill"

Newsroom October 25 02:15

Δείτε περισσότερα άρθρα μας στα αποτελέσματα αναζήτησης

Add Protothema.gr on Google

 

Turkish President Tayyip Erdogan announced that he was canceling all his plans to visit Israel and called Hamas “a group of liberators who protect their land and not a terrorist organization”.

Reacting to Israel’s attacks on Gaza, the Turkish president said: “The entire West has joined Israel and sees Hamas as a terrorist organization. Israel, the West may owe you a lot, but Turkey owes you nothing. Israel, you can’t go anywhere with this mentality”.

In his speech before his party’s parliamentary group, Erdogan continued to speak harshly against Israel:

“First we looked at the Palestinian issue from a human perspective. We defended human life. Since October 7, we have been making every effort to prevent the crisis from escalating. We sent 8 planes full of humanitarian aid to meet the needs of the people of Gaza. We sent 25 of our staff to Egypt to treat the wounded. We stated that we do not justify actions and attacks targeting civilians. Israel is carrying out one of the most violent attacks in history against the oppressed people of Gaza. Half of the dead are children, the other half are their mothers and family elders. This alone is enough to show that there was an atrocity. You cannot find another army that sets fire to hospitals, places of worship and markets and continues this inhuman act”.

And he continued:

“Israel is killing children. We can never allow that. I said this to the then Prime Ministers in Davos, I said ‘you know very well how to kill’. I haven’t been to Davos since that day. I shook Netanyahu’s hand once in my life, in Turkevi in America. He abused our goodwill. We had a plan to go to Israel, but we canceled it. They abused our goodwill. Oh Israel, you can’t go anywhere with this mindset. Take either the US or the West with you. America will also lose. The whole point is to establish a just world. No one can sleep peacefully in a world where parents hold their children’s bodies. It also applies to any country where there is no barrier. It is time to speak about the plight of those who turned their backs on the truth with acts that cannot be compared to these massacres. Justifying attacks is the West’s legacy from its bloody history”.
